"Alas it has been more than 3 years since I last had the pleasure of communicating with you. I was then an undergraduate student at Stanford University—and the subject was a proposed book on the population problem. Your generous encouragement and support of that proposal, as you already know, have led to the publication of The Population Crisis and the Use of World Resources. I am glad to inform you that an abridged and much-revised version will appear in paperback in April, 1965, under the title Population Crisis: Implications and Plans for Action. Of course you will receive a copy of it when it appears!"
